An oxidation of alcohols by oxygen with the enzyme laccase and mediation by TEMPO

A simple and efficient oxidation of alcohols to carbonyl compounds by oxygen at room temperature is described; it requires the laccase/TEMPO mediator system as the catalyst. A possible mechanistic explanation is provided. (C) 2001 Elsevier Science Ltd. All rights reserved.
